This year you'll be classed as resident in the uk for tax, as you're
there now and will be for the next 6 months. So the taxman will want
his cut, fill in form P85 to notify them you have left the UK.

you also mention a ltd company, if this is registered anywhere in the
UK then it will be liable for UK taxes even if you are not a UK
resident.
